- Lead in-store training for new restaurant openings, ensuring team members are fully prepared for successful launches
- Deliver structured training programs for front-of-house and back-of-house teams
- Coach and develop team members, shift leaders, and managers on systems, processes, and brand standards
- Provide real-time feedback and hands-on support during peak operations
- Uphold and enforce company standards for food quality, cleanliness, safety, and customer experience
- Evaluate restaurant performance and identify opportunities for improvement
- Partner with local management teams to implement training plans and drive consistency
- Support execution of company initiatives, procedures, and systems
- Assist home store leadership with ongoing training and team development
- Serve as a role model for company culture, standards, and guest service
- Help maintain operational excellence when not traveling
- Travel to new restaurant locations (as needed) to support pre-opening and opening training
- Assist with onboarding and ramp-up of new teams
- Ensure smooth transitions from training phase to full operational status
- 2+ years of restaurant experience, preferably in a leadership or training role
- Strong knowledge of restaurant operations (front and back of house preferred)
- Proven ability to train, coach, and motivate teams
- Excellent communication and leadership skills
- Highly organized and able to adapt in fast-paced environments
- Ability to lead by example with a positive, professional attitude
- Have a High School diploma or equivalent required
- Must have access to a major airport and the ability to travel frequently, including overnight stays, as needed
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ced environment with frequent changes, shifting priorities, and unforeseen circumstances
- This role requires frequent travel to support new restaurant openings and training initiatives. Travel duration may vary based on business needs.
- Valid Driver's License and reliable transportation
- Have the ability to lift and carry up to 55 lbs
- Ability to stand/walk for prolonged periods
- Food Safety Certifications
